Property Crestor Celebrex
Active ingredient Rosuvastatin Celecoxib
Manufacturer AstraZeneca Pfizer
Class Cardiovascular Medications Pain Relief Medications
Strengths 5mg, 10mg, 20mg, 40mg 50mg, 100mg, 200mg, 400mg
Forms tablet capsule

Mechanism and action

Crestor: Rosuvastatin competitively inhibits HMG-CoA reductase, the rate-limiting enzyme in hepatic cholesterol synthesis. Celebrex: Celecoxib selectively inhibits COX-2, the inducible isoform of cyclooxygenase upregulated at sites of inflammation, while sparing the constitutive COX-1 that maintains gastric mucosal integrity and platelet aggregation.

When Crestor is preferred

Crestor is approved in adults for the treatment of primary hypercholesterolaemia and mixed dyslipidaemia, for the prevention of cardiovascular events in patients at elevated risk and for the secondary prevention of cardiovascular events.

When Celebrex is preferred

Celebrex is approved in adults for the treatment of os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, juvenile idiopathic arthritis (in some markets), ankylosing spondylitis, primary dysmenorrhoea and acute pain.
